Have you ever noticed, when searching on Google, that some retailers have ratings next to their ads? When viewing an ad, it may be indicated that you are looking at a 4-star or 5-star retailer. So, how do these ratings come about? Google's Trusted Store program has been running for some years. The basic idea behind the scheme was fairly simple: any retailer could apply for certification via the scheme, as long as they met certain criteria....
